Charlottesville, VA – The Virginia athletics department will host its annual “Virginia Fall Sports Experience” on Sunday, Aug. 17. The event allows children and fans of all ages the opportunity to interact and receive skill instruction from UVa student-athletes and coaches in the sports of cross country, field hockey, soccer and volleyball.

The Virginia Fall Sports Experience takes place at the University Hall Turf Field. Virginia’s student-athletes will provide skill instruction in their respective sports and will also be available for photos and autographs from 2:30 p.m. to 4:30 p.m.

Fans will be able to pick up 2008 schedule posters and schedule cards for cross country, field hockey, men’s soccer, women’s soccer and volleyball. All fans in attendance have the opportunity to win door prizes.

There will be plenty of activities for young Cavalier fans including a kids’ zone featuring face painting and inflatables.

Parking is free for the event.
